Rock Hill Cemetery Restoration
Rock Hill African Methodist Episcopal (A.M.E.) Church was established around 1865 in what was then the thriving agricultural community of Fonta Flora and is now part of Lake James State Park. The church is no longer standing, but its footprint can still be seen by rows of weathered head stones. Together, with the help of Lake James State Park, passionate community members and groups are working together to restore and preserve this important piece of history.
Restoration Needs Include:
Hazardous Tree Removal
Clearing Brush
Boundary Fencing
Cleaning/Tracing Headstones
Historical Documentation
Interpretive Signage
Ground Penetrating Radar Survey
Access Road Improvements
